Properties that commonly come up in discussions about solar panel lifespan include residential homes, especially those with rooftops that receive ample sunlight. Single-family houses are often the primary focus, but multi-family dwellings and small commercial properties also frequently feature solar installations. The type of roof-such as asphalt shingles, tile, or metal-can influence the installation process and the longevity of the system. Homeowners with newer roofs may have longer-lasting systems, while those with older roofs might need to consider the timing of roof repairs or replacements before installing solar panels. How long do solar panels typically last? The lifespan of solar panels generally ranges from 25 to 30 years, with many lasting beyond that with proper maintenance. Local contractors can help ensure your system is installed correctly to maximize its longevity.

What factors influence the lifespan of solar panels? Factors such as weather conditions, quality of materials, and installation quality affect how long solar panels remain efficient. Experienced local service providers can recommend the best options for durability in your area.

Can solar panels continue to produce energy after their lifespan ends? While solar panels may still generate some power after their typical lifespan, their efficiency usually declines significantly. Local pros can advise on when it might be time to consider replacement or upgrades.

How do proper installation practices impact the lifespan of solar panels? Correct installation ensures optimal performance and reduces the risk of damage, which can extend the useful life of the system. Engaging skilled local contractors can help achieve the best results.

Are there maintenance tips to help extend the lifespan of solar panels? Regular cleaning and inspections can help maintain efficiency and identify issues early. Local service providers can offer maintenance services to keep solar panels operating effectively over time.
